Latest Patents
Maik's notable patent, titled "System and method for generating pseudo-random numbers," presents a comprehensive approach to creating secure pseudo-random numbers. The innovative process involves gathering input data with entropy into an Entropy Pool. This data is transformed using a cryptographic hash function to form the internal state of the pseudo-random number generator. The output is generated by applying a second cryptographic hash function to this internal state. To maintain the integrity of the internal state, a third hash function is utilized, which incorporates both the current internal state and fresh data from the Entropy Pool, thus perpetually updating the generator's internal state.
Career Highlights
Maik Mueller is currently a valuable team member at SAP AG, a leading software corporation that provides enterprise software solutions. His work is instrumental in enhancing data security and cryptographic applications within the company's innovative software frameworks.
Collaborations
Throughout his career, Maik has collaborated with esteemed colleagues, including Michael Freidrich and Klaus Kiefer. These partnerships have allowed for a greater exchange of ideas, contributing to the ongoing development of state-of-the-art security measures in technology.
